Bamberg Countryside Breweries Beer Hike Food Experience

Bamberg Countryside Breweries Beer Hike Food Experience

The Bamberg Countryside Breweries Beer Hike offers travelers a unique opportunity to enjoy the rich beer culture of Bamberg, Germany.

This customizable 5-10 mile hike through the Bavarian countryside allows visitors to visit rural villages and family-run brewpubs, where they can sample local brews and regional specialties. The tour is led by a private guide, ensuring undivided attention and insights into Bavarian beer styles.

Travelers will use public transportation to reach the starting point, where they’ll begin their scenic adventure. While food and beverages at the brewpubs aren’t included in the tour price, the experience allows visitors to explore the region like a local.

The hike is suitable for moderately fit individuals aged 18 and above, though it’s not recommended for those with certain medical conditions or small children.

Bamberg: Beer & Brewery Tour – 2 Hour – English & German

Bamberg: Beer & Brewery Tour - 2 Hour - English & German

For those seeking a deeper dive into Bamberg’s renowned beer culture, the 2-hour Bamberg: Beer & Brewery Tour offers an immersive experience. Guided by a certified local Beer Sommelier, the tour includes a visit to an actual brewery and the opportunity to sample 3-4 beers at various venues.

Participants can expect an overview of Bamberg’s brewery and beer history, as well as insights into Franconian cuisine and local beer culture.

Bamberg: Historical City Tour in German With Brewery Visit

Bamberg: Historical City Tour in German With Brewery Visit

Although Bamberg is renowned for its captivating beer culture, the city also boasts a rich historical heritage that’s well worth exploring.

The Bamberg: Historical City Tour in German with Brewery Visit offers visitors a comprehensive introduction to the city’s storied past. This 2.5-hour guided tour, conducted in German, takes participants on a journey through Bamberg’s old town, showcasing its charming architecture and UNESCO World Heritage-listed buildings.

The highlight of the experience is a visit to a local brewery, where guests can learn about the city’s centuries-old brewing traditions and sample its renowned beers.
